Abstract
The measurements of the electronic charge e, by Ehrenhaft and Millikan in the early nineteen hundreds generated a bitter controversy between the orthodox and the atomic points of views. Guided by the Pauli-Fermi neutrino model for beta-decay in this paper we speculate that the introduction of a small hypothetical force is adequate to account for most of the contentious differences between the observations of Millikan and Ehrenhaft.
